Russia's Mir space station over the blue and white Earth during initial approach for
rendezvous operations with Space Shuttle Discovery. Docked at the bottom (nearest
portion where longest solar array panel is visible) is a Soyuz vehicle. On the

This close-up of the Mir space station's docking target was exposed by one of the STS-63
crew members using a handheld Hasselblad camera during close proximity operations.

Hubble Space Telescope (HST) being refurbished during the STS 61 flight. Astronauts
Story Musgrave and Jeffrey Hoffman are seen during the last of the five EVAs.
